According to one site the role of the neck is not just to support the weight of the head but also to protect the nerves carrying sensory and motor information from the brain to the whole body. As such it is the main network line used by the brain to interact with other organs. Unfortunately, it is exposed on our body and therefore, susceptible to injury. The National Spinal Cord Injury Statistical Centre reported that about 17,800 new spinal cord injuries happen annually in the U.S. The most common occurrence of spinal cord injuries are the result of car accidents. The majority of neck injuries are the result of excessive pressure put on individual’s neck. Such pressure can happen when a person falls on their head or neck or if their head is jerked back and forth violently during a car accident. These actions put undue pressure on the neck’s muscles and bones. Neck injuries are serious and can result in paralysis or even death.
